How Life Works Here
St Ursula Grove is located in Harrow, near Pinner, Greater London. Crime levels are below the local average (66 incidents in 12 months).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Transport connections are strong, with rail and bus and tram links nearby. The nearest stop (Whittington Way) is 224m away. The median property price is £615,000. Based on 6 transactions recorded since 2014. Larger household sizes suggest a family-oriented community. There are 7 schools within 2 km, 7 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. 3 are rated Outstanding.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. The profile suggests appeal to both young professionals and families. Overall, this street scores 65 out of 100 for liveability, placing it in the top 6% within its district.
